36. Duration of Fire Safety Certificate. The Fire Safety Certificate issued under
rule 35 unless sooner cancelled shall be valid for a period 5 years for residential buildings (other
than hotels) and 3 years for non-residential buildings including hotels from the date of issue.

46. Adequate supply of water for fire fighting. (1) Notwithstanding any thing
contrary to the provisions in any other Act or rules for time being in force, the Director may
require the authority having jurisdiction to provide hydrants at strategic locations on the public
mains or private mains of not less than 150 mm diameter on payment of charges as demanded by
such authority.
(2) The residual pressure at the hydrant shall not be less than 1.5 bar (20 lbs. per
square inch).

2. Enhancement of Deployment Fee.- The deployment fee shall be enhanced at the rate of
10% of the fee under sub-clause (1) every year with effect from first April.
3. Bill to be raised on the authority requesting for assistance.- After the arrival back
from the place of deployment to the Fire Station the Officer-in-charge who accompanied the
crew shall submit the details of the operation and mileage to the officer concerned for raising the
bill on the District Authority or any other authority who requested for assistance.
